Cultural context
Tumelo is a Sesotho/Setswana name meaning 'faith' or 'belief' — used widely as a unisex name across Lesotho, Botswana, and South Africa in Sesotho- and Setswana-speaking communities. The name sits in the broader Bantu naming tradition of meaningful-virtue names alongside Lerato (love), Kagiso (peace), and Tumelo's near-cognate Tshepo (trust). South African footballer Tumelo Khutlang and gospel musician Tumelo Mathebula have carried the name internationally. Naming a child Tumelo is to embed faith into their daily identity — a name that doubles as a profession of belief, especially powerful in southern African Christian and traditional religious contexts where 'faith' has both secular and spiritual weight.

How the morse encodes
'TUMELO' is - ..- -- . .-.. --- — fourteen elements across six letters. T (-) and the closing O (---) bookend the name with one and three consecutive dashes — the lightest and heaviest possible single characters in opposite positions. M (--) at position three contributes two more consecutive dashes, so the name carries six dashes against eight dots — a slightly dash-leaning balance.
